Regression Linear Models in Statistics by N. H. Bingham and John M. Fry provides a comprehensive introduction to the subject of regression analysis in statistics. This book fills the gap between introductory statistical theory and more specialist sources, making it an ideal resource for students studying statistics. The text begins with simple linear regression and analysis of variance (ANOVA), before exploring more advanced topics such as multiple linear regression and analysis of covariance (ANCOVA). The book also covers special topics like non-parametric regression, mixed models, time series, spatial processes, and design of experiments. A basic knowledge of statistics, probability, and standard linear algebra is required to fully appreciate the content. With its focus on worked examples and exercises with full solutions, Regression Linear Models in Statistics offers a practical approach to understanding regression analysis. This book is suitable for 2nd and 3rd year undergraduates studying statistics, making it an essential resource for those looking to deepen their knowledge of the subject.
